Abstract

This paper presents a power loss calculation tool for a half-bridge sub-module (HBSM) modular multi-level converter (MMC). The tool can calculate both conduction and switching losses for an N-level HBSM-MMC for a range of user specifications. A semi-analytic approach is used to estimate the steady-state behaviour to accelerate the calculations. The speed and accuracy of this tool enables holistic design optimisation of the MMC. The tool’s performance is verified using a detailed PLECS model of the converter and the error rate for both conduction and switching loss is within 5%.
